Seneca Foods Corporation reported operating cash flow of $335.48M for fiscal year 2025. That is up 504.4% from -$82.96M in fiscal 2024. Over the 10 fiscal years shown, operating cash flow grew from $39.16M (FY 2016) to $335.48M. Figures come from the company's audited annual reports as filed with the SEC.
